Cote d’Ivoire secured Africa’s first win at the ongoing FIFA World Cup in the United States, Canada and Mexico.
The Elephants picked maximum points over Ecuador at the Lincoln Financial Field in Philadelphia in the early hours of Monday morning.
Manchester United winger, Adam Diallo marked his debut at the World Cup with a goal scoring the winner in the 90th minute.
Diallo came off the bench to seal the win for the Elephants in a game the South Americans could have wrapped up in the first half.
Ecuador started the tie the better side as they struck the post twice in the first thirty minutes as the Ivorians struggled to settle into the game.
Yahia Fofana pulled off a brilliant save to deny Gonzalo Plata from scoring the opener with twenty minutes to regulation time.
Amad Diallo found himself in space and placed the ball in the bottom corner off a pass from Wilfred Singo.
The win takes Côte d’Ivoire to the second spot in Group E behind Germany after the four-time champions annihilated debutants Curaçao in the group opener.
